Perception
The cognitive process of interpreting and organizing sensory information to understand the environment.
Gestalt Theorists
Psychologists who emphasize a holistic approach to understanding the mind, suggesting that psychological phenomena must be viewed as organized, structured wholes.
Figure and Ground
The concept of figure and ground refers to a type of perceptual grouping that is a crucial principle in visual perception, determining elements perceived as objects against a background.
Vestibular Senses
Refers to the perception of body balance and movement, mediated by the inner ear.
